HENDRICK GOLTZIUS (1558-1617)
Marcus Valerius Corvus, from: The Roman Heroes
engraving, 1586, on laid paper, watermark Bunch of Grapes with pendant Letters IC (similar to Briquet 13192, Brabant 1580), a fine impression, printing with some plate tone in the text border below; together with Titus Manlius Torquatus, from the same series, engraving, 1686, on laid paper, watermark Circle with Stripes and Small Circle inside (not in Briquet or Heawood), a good impression of the second, final state
Plate 370 x 235 mm, Sheet 392 x 259 mm.
Plate & Sheet 370 x 238 mm.
Provenance
Carl Theodor Thiemann (b. 1881), Karlsbad & Dachau (Lugt 642c); his sale, Amsler & Ruthardt, Berlin 15-18 May 1922, lot 528('Prachtvoller Abdruck, mit Rand'). (B. 101 only)
With Christopher Mendez, London, circa 1990. (B. 100 only)
Literature
Bartsch 101 & 100; Hollstein 167 & 166; Strauss 236 & 235; New Hollstein 169 & 168
